Definitions for: Aberrate


[v] diverge or deviate from the straight path; produce aberration, as in optics; "The surfaces of the concave lens may be proportioned so as to aberrate exactly equal to the convex lens"
[v] diverge from the expected; "The President aberrated from being a perfect gentleman"



Webster (1913) Definition: Ab"er*rate, v. i. [L. aberratus, p. pr. of aberrare;
ab + errare to wander. See Err.]
To go astray; to diverge. [R.]

Their own defective and aberrating vision. --De
Quincey.

See Also: depart, deviate, diverge, vary
